Introduction to Google Now Launcher
The Google Now Launcher was first introduced in 2013 as part of the Android 4.4 KitKat update. It was designed to provide users with a simple and efficient way to access their favorite apps, contacts, and information. The launcher featured a clean and minimalistic design, with a focus on Google’s proprietary services such as Google Search, Google Now, and Google Maps. One of the key features of the Google Now Launcher was its ability to provide users with personalized information and recommendations based on their search history and location.

Evolution and Replacement of Google Now Launcher
In 2017, Google announced the launch of the Pixel Launcher, which would eventually replace the Google Now Launcher as the default launcher on Android devices. The Pixel Launcher was designed to provide users with a more streamlined and personalized experience, with a focus on Google’s proprietary services such as Google Assistant and Google Photos. The Pixel Launcher featured a number of significant changes, including a new design language, improved performance, and enhanced security features.

Current Status of Google Now Launcher
So, where is Google Now Launcher? The answer is that it is no longer available as a separate launcher. Google has discontinued support for the Google Now Launcher, and it is no longer available for download from the Google Play Store. However, users who previously installed the Google Now Launcher can still continue to use it, although they will not receive any further updates or support.

How do I install a new launcher on my Android device?
Installing a new launcher on an Android device is a relatively simple process. Users can search for launchers on the Google Play Store and download the one they want to install. Once the launcher is downloaded, users can go to their device’s settings menu and select the “Home” or “Launcher” option. From there, they can choose the new launcher as their default launcher.
To set the new launcher as the default, users may need to clear the defaults for their current launcher. This can be done by going to the “Apps” or “Applications” menu in the device’s settings, selecting the current launcher, and clicking the “Clear defaults” button. Once the defaults are cleared, users can go back to the “Home” or “Launcher” menu and select the new launcher as their default. The new launcher will then be used as the default launcher on the device, and users can customize it to their liking by adding widgets, changing the wallpaper, and adjusting other settings.
